Chase Matthew Drops Electrifying Collab With Waka Flocka Flame

Photo: Getty Images

Chase Matthew dropped his highly-anticipated, genre-blending collaboration with Waka Flocka Flame to kick off the weekend on Friday (June 26).

The country star started teasing his crossover single in late May, teasing that fans would “never guess who I got on this song.” Matthew, 28, hinted that his mystery partner on “the craziest collab” was “a rap artist,” and “NOBODY in country has a song with this guy,” until now. The “Darlin’” artist revealed Waka Flocka joined him on “Hard Liquor” earlier this month, and has been stirring anticipation with sneak peeks ever since.

“Chase is my friend, man. That's a real friend,” Waka Flocka Flame, 40, said in an interview with iHeartRadio during the Country Music Association’s CMA Fest in Nashville, Tennessee. “That's a guy I met through music and I appreciate the connection. Just the way he approached the genre, his take on it and how he felt on it and his delivery, and the persona he used on the records. He's so responsive to how it's supposed to feel and how it's supposed to sound and the mood, how you control the mood of the song. I'm like, ‘
who taught you this?!’ Yeah, he's a good kid. Great kid. Great, great person.”

Matthew also spoke highly of Waka Flocka and the duo’s collaboration when he caught up with iHeart’s Brooke Taylor at the iHeartCountry House Party at Miranda Lambert's Casa Rosa during CMA Fest. Matthew said at that time, “I met Waka Flocka Flame at Stagecoach this year. 
Who wouldn’t want to do a song with Waka Flocka Flame?” He said Waka Flocka thought the song was “great” as soon as he heard it. The two of them teamed up on “Hard Liquor,” “and we’ve been buddies ever since,” Matthew said during CMA Fest earlier this month.

During the Country Music Association’s massive festival Waka Flocka debuted another collaboration, “45,” with EDM-country DJ duo Country Night and genre-blending singer-songwriter Jake Banfield. He took the stage for a free, at-capacity performance, and joined Matthew as a surprise guest to debut “Hard Liquor” for the crowd before the song’s official release.
